How can I create a 2nd UART channel using ModusToolbox version 2.1?

I am using the BLE063 kit which comes with a pre-configured UART channel at P5_0 and P5_1. I would like to know how can I create another UART channel using another set of GPIO. Thanks.

You can go to the device configurator in Modus Toolbox 2.1 > There are 9 scb blocks and you can configure 2 scbs as Uart do the necessary settings by assigning the pins save it and close the window.

You can later build your project and test it.
